The full read

Minda Corporation closed the fiscal year with record-breaking momentum. Q4 revenue hit ₹1,704 crore, a 29% increase that pushed full-year revenue to ₹6,185 crore. The bottom line grew even faster. Quarterly net profit jumped 138% to ₹124 crore, while annual profit climbed 40.3% to ₹358 crore. Operating margins improved by 37 basis points to reach 11.9% as the company saw EBITDA climb 33% to ₹203 crore for the quarter. The board responded to the record performance by declaring a final dividend of ₹0.80 per share, bringing the total annual payout to 70% of the face value. These numbers are high, but they were already baked into expectations. The challenge for Minda is no longer proving it can grow, but sustaining these margins in an environment where investors have already priced in the success.
